Synopsis:

Meatwad wants a new doll. Since Frylock cannot afford the doll that Meatwad specifically asked for, he decides to convince him into accepting a cheaper substitute. When they return home, Meatwad takes his new doll out of the box and is stunned to find one very depressed, cynical and slightly violent toy.

Aqua Fakts

  • The sounds of the lawnmower and of Dewey and Vanessa being chopped to pieces by its blades were recorded by Dave Willis and Matt Maiellaro, in front of Dave's house. The entire bit was filmed and included as an Easter egg on one of the Vol. 3 DVD discs.
  • The Powerpuff Mall is shown again in this episode and the hole made by the Rabbot is still visible when the shot of the parking lot is shown. Another store is shown in this episode as well. This time it is the one previously mentioned by Meatwad, "Hot Diggity Doll".
  • When Frylock and Meatwad are perusing the doll selection, a banner can be seen briefly advertising an Action Frank doll as "Coming Soon".
  • The manufacturer of Jiggle Billy is "Stereo Tyke". His age recommendation is "5 years and up".
  • Happy Time Harry's box has a warning label on the side that reads: "Warning: Choking Hazard. Watch out you." The age recommendation on his box is also "5 years and up".
